Very few people will buy a house because they
are attracted by fantastic bathrooms.
Buyers do react to bathrooms that are not cared
for, however, because they view them as a reflection
of the overall condition of the property.
Many buyers know that plumbing repairs potentially
represent a major expense. They get nervous about
dripping taps, loose tiles, and running toilets.
Your pre-marketing preparations should include
making sure that your plumbing is working properly
and that any cosmetic damage caused by former
leaks has been repaired.
Get out the scouring powder, mildew remover,
glass and tile cleaner and a scrubbing brush.
A new shower curtain, bath mat, and nice smelling
soap can help give the buyer one more positive
reason for liking your home!
Keep the bathroom spotless while your home is
on the market.
